Verdict

POSTMAN is 0-8 over the larger obstacles but has shown enough to suggest he can take advantage of a slipping handicap mark in a race like this. Dont Be Robin could figure if fully wound up and On The Meter was third over further here on his chasing bow and has been lightly raced. Air Hair Lair looks a bigger danger, however, as he’s hardly put a foot wrong since switching to fences but has been raised a further 4lb after getting back to winning ways at Fontwell where Born At Midnight was tailed off. Auld Sod was runner-up over track and trip two weeks ago but is very one-paced.
